    where I think XILINX saves money is that it needs to only do a functional
    test of the design with test vectors provided by the designer... so that
    board testing time which runs out to quite a lot if the complete fpga chip
    is to be tested. i think its a rather smart way to sell defective dies...

    > Xilinx easypath is a service where Xilinx reduces its post-manufacture
    > test set to only cover the device's suitability for a particular
    > bitstream. So, when a product is ready to go to market, the customer
    > provides Xilinx with their bitstream and it is used to confidently
    > pass devices that would otherwise be failed.
    >
    > A trivial example: A design uses only 80% of the embedded multiplier
    > units in a Virtex II part. As long as the multipliers made use of are
    > operational who cares if the other multipliers are working? Note that
    > if the bitstream changes (e.g. bug correction) there is no guarantee
    > that it will work on easypath devices passed for the initial bitstream.
    >
    > It is interesting to note that over 90% of the programmability in the
    > routing fabric is effectively "don't care" for any single design.
    > Usually the device must be tested to ensure that all features are
    > working before it can be shipped to the customer.
    >
    > I would bet Xilinx only offers Easypath on the larger devices. This is
    > because manufacturing defects increase with the silicon area of the
    > device. The smaller devices will have close to 100% yield and there is
    > nothing to be gained from reducing the test set through easypath.
